As of this date, the book in PoK still works to advance your lockpicking. It's the rotating book on a table as you zone into Planes of Tranquility. You can buy the lockpick in the eastern chamber from the iksar. Hold the lockpick on your cursor then go to town clicking that book!

Ok I was just wondering how and the heck you actually use lockpicks to unlock a door. I have tried everything and the skills never go up and the doors never open.
To actually use your Lockpicks, put them on your cursor and click on the lock you want to pick. The only exception is LDoN chests. For those, you have to use your "Pick Lock" skill hotkey. You can't use the hotkey outside LDoN, and you can't use the picks on the cursor inside LDoN. They're almost like two separate systems.
Raising your Pick Lock skill is almost completely backwards from getting skillups in a tradeskill. In a tradeskill, you can't get skillups from items at or below your current level (trivial). You have to do something above your level to raise it.
You can only pick locks that are at or below your current level. You can only get skillups on successful picks. In other words, if you find a lock that you can't pick, forget about it. You can't open it and you can't get skillups on it.
I haven't personally verified this 100% yet, but there's also a bug with the Pick Lock skill system. You get the skill at 6. When you train your first point in it, you will have a skill of 6. However, the lowest skill lock in the game is 11. You can't get any skillups on any locks until you train enough points to get your skill to 11, so that you can pick a lock. The part I haven't verified is that there are no locks lower than 11 skill, which you could use for skillups instead of using training points.
The doors in Befallen are 11 skill. Once you've trained up to 11, you can max your skill on that door (or any other lock that you are high enough to pick) because they never trivial out.
